Book an appointment at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ult - Stone Ridge.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ult is an urgent care center in Stone Ridge, located at 42010 Village Center Plaza, STE 100.

Offering convenient urgent care services in a comfortable setting, and a proud partner of Solv,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ult ensures that your medical needs are addressed promptly and efficiently. We are open 7 days a week, catering to non-emergent healthcare conditions without the need for an emergency room visit.

At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ult, we provide a broad range of services, all handled by our experienced medical professionals. Our facility boasts state-of-the-art medical equipment and a comfortable waiting area, ensuring your visit is pleasant and effective.

What sets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ult apart is the ability to book your visit online in real-time via Solv, significantly reducing your wait time and streamlining your experience. Walk-ins are welcome, but we encourage online bookings to make your visit as quick and stress-free as possible.

How much does an urgent care visit cost at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ult

Depending on insurance status and whether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ult is in-network with your specific plan, an urgent care visit to this location may vary. Generally speaking, a co-pay for the visit itself will range from $35-75 with lab tests and other services possibly increasing that total. Without insurance, the self-pay price of a visit will likely be between $100-250 depending on the reason for visit or prescribed treatment plan. Additional services such as lab tests, x-rays, medications, and other services may be additional costs. Please make sure to talk with your provider about the costs prior to receiving treatment.

What are the primary services of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ult, Stone Ridge?

As an urgent care center,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ult treats a range of non-emergent injuries and illnesses, as well as provides certain preventative care. More specifically, Night Watch Urgent Care Pediatrics & Adult will provide annual exams and sports physicals, general lab tests and screenings, and diagnose and treat routine conditions like the common cold, flu, infections, rashes, allergies, strep throat, and more.
